The null hypothesis makes a claim about population parameter. A null hypothesis is a statement about the value of a population parameter. So the correct answer is (a).
An example of a null hypothesis is one that asserts that no statistical significance can be found in a collection of provided observations. A hypothesis is tested using sample data to determine how plausible it is. It is represented as H0 and is occasionally referred to as simply the "null." To determine if a theory regarding markets, investment methods, or economies is correct or wrong, quantitative analysts employ the null hypothesis, often known as the conjecture. The alternate theory contends that there is a distinction.
